When Siham passed away, Namir didn’t realize that she was gone forever. In a child’s mind, mothers are immortal... To keep her memory alive, Namir delved into his family history across Egypt and France. Mirroring the cinema of the giant of Egyptian cinema, Youssef Chahine, a story of exile, and above all, of love, begins to unfold. Soulful, touching and subtly funny, Life After Siham premiered within the ACID sidebar at Cannes. Namir Andel Messeeh’s debut The Virgin, The Copts and Me was screened at the festival in 2012.
